Detalles del Curso

โ€ข Advanced Human-Computer Interaction: This unit will cover the advanced concepts and principles of human-computer interaction, focusing on the design and evaluation of user interfaces for complex systems.
โ€ข Cognitive Ergonomics: This unit will explore the cognitive aspects of ergonomics, including mental workload, attention, memory, and decision-making, and their impact on human performance in complex systems.
โ€ข Physical Ergonomics: This unit will cover the physical aspects of ergonomics, including anthropometry, biomechanics, and environmental factors, and their impact on human performance in the workplace.
โ€ข Human Factors in System Design: This unit will cover the application of human factors principles in the design of complex systems, including the development of user-centered design processes and the evaluation of system usability.
โ€ข Advanced Statistical Analysis for Human Factors: This unit will cover the advanced statistical methods used in human factors research, including analysis of variance (ANOVA), regression analysis, and structural equation modeling.
โ€ข Human Factors in Safety-Critical Systems: This unit will explore the role of human factors in safety-critical systems, including aviation, nuclear power plants, and medical devices, and the methods used to mitigate human error.
โ€ข Human-Robot Interaction: This unit will cover the principles of human-robot interaction, including the design of robotic systems that can safely and effectively interact with humans in various applications.
โ€ข Usability Evaluation Methods: This unit will cover the methods used to evaluate the usability of user interfaces, including heuristic evaluation, cognitive walkthroughs, and user testing.
โ€ข Advanced Topics in Human Factors: This unit will cover advanced topics in human factors, such as virtual and augmented reality, human-computer trust, and the impact of technology on human cognition and behavior.
